Manufacturing Operator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Arizona

Arizona's manufacturing sector spans semiconductor fabrication, aerospace components, and defense systems, with major employers like Intel, Raytheon, and Honeywell operating large facilities across the Phoenix metro and Tucson. Manufacturing operators with specialized technical skills can find visa sponsorship opportunities, particularly in high-tech production environments where global talent pipelines are well established.

Manufacturing Operator Jobs in Arizona: Frequently Asked Questions

Which companies sponsor visas for manufacturing operators in Arizona?

Intel's Chandler campuses, Raytheon Technologies in Tucson, Honeywell's Phoenix operations, and TSMC's under-construction fab in north Phoenix are among the more active sponsors for manufacturing operator roles in Arizona. These employers have established international hiring infrastructure, particularly for semiconductor and aerospace production lines requiring specialized technical training and certifications.

Which visa types are most common for manufacturing operator roles in Arizona?

The H-1B is the most common visa for manufacturing operators in Arizona when the role qualifies as a specialty occupation, typically requiring at least a bachelor's degree in engineering, materials science, or a related field. Some roles in semiconductor manufacturing may also see L-1 transfers for candidates moving from a parent company's international facilities into Arizona operations.

Which cities in Arizona have the most manufacturing operator sponsorship jobs?

The Phoenix metro area, including Chandler, Mesa, and Tempe, concentrates the largest share of manufacturing operator sponsorship activity, driven heavily by semiconductor and aerospace employers. Tucson is a secondary hub with a strong defense manufacturing presence. Casa Grande has growing industrial facilities, and Goodyear hosts several logistics-adjacent manufacturing operations attracting international candidates.

Are there state-specific considerations for manufacturing operator visa sponsorship in Arizona?

Arizona's Right to Work status and relatively business-friendly regulatory environment have attracted large foreign-owned manufacturers, including TSMC, which increases the prevalence of L-1 intracompany transfers for operator roles. Arizona State University and the University of Arizona also supply engineering talent pipelines that some manufacturers use when structuring OPT-to-H-1B pathways for production-facing technical positions.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ored manufacturing operator jobs in Arizona?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
